We are seeking a Project Manager to join our growing Right of Way & Facilities team in New York City, Philadelphia or Boston.

Summary

This position is responsible for the daily management of tasks/sub-projects, contract administration, project execution, project cost control, and client service. This role requires oversight of staff to produce deliverables on schedule and apply technical knowledge to address questions and overcome challenges. In addition to team management, this role involves close coordination with the client to ensure project goals are met. Weekly reporting will be required with Burns project management, or more frequently as required.

Essential Duties & Responsibilities Business Development
  • Identify and develop plan to obtain follow-on work with existing clients
  • Develop new clients
  • Prepare proposals under the direction of the Group Leader
  • Develop proposal schedules
  • Develop scope of services, staffing and pricing
  • Include Burns Terms and Conditions
  • Meet annual sales goal
Client Relationship Management
  • Coordinate with client through routine communication and regular visits
  • Continuously confirm client requirements for project
  • Participate in regular technical meetings and coordinate with other trade disciplines
  • Report to project leadership
Project Execution
  • Ensure all team personnel adhere to the requirements of the company QA/QC policies and procedures
  • Develop project plans to mitigate risks
  • Ensure that all design documents, reports, proposals, inspections and information required to serve the client are properly prepared and reported
  • Manage to a schedule and ensure client schedules are met
  • Ensure that project closeout procedures are followed
  • Hold routine project meetings to review schedule and deliverables
  • If necessary, account for missed milestones and develop recovery plans
  • Identify, request, and receive authorization for scope changes before work is executed
Team Management and Development
  • Motivate personnel to perform at high levels of performance
  • Ensure employees are adequately trained and supervised
  • Effectively delegate and manage workload
  • Hold all employees accountable to the same standard of performance and take corrective action when necessary
  • Directly oversees technical team. Responsibilities include planning, assigning, and directing work; addressing complaints and resolving problems. 40-50 hour work weeks are to be expected.
Education & Experience
  • Bachelor's (B.S.) Engineering degree from an accredited University or college and 10 plus years related experience and/or training; or equ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• Candidate has been in a leadership position on multiple projects where they have been responsible for a team of at least 5 people.
  • Experience running electrical projects for transit agencies.
  • Experience with MBTA, NJT, MTA or WMATA is preferred but not required.
